How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Liverpool?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Liverpool Studio Apartments | $837 | $825 | $850 |
Liverpool 1 Bedroom Apartments | $961 | $747 | $1,190 |
Liverpool 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,197 | $865 | $1,810 |
Liverpool 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,436 | $1,140 | $1,725 |
